Collator Selection pallet.34//!35//! A pallet to manage collators in a parachain.36//!37//! ## Overview38//!39//! The Collator Selection pallet manages the collators of a parachain. **Collation is _not_ a40//! secure activity** and this pallet does not implement any game-theoretic mechanisms to meet BFT41//! safety assumptions of the chosen set.42//!43//! ## Terminology44//!45//! - Collator: A parachain block producer.46//! - Bond: An amount of `Balance` _reserved_ for candidate registration.47//! - Invulnerable: An account guaranteed to be in the collator set.48//!49//! ## Implementation50//!51//! The final `Collators` are aggregated from two individual lists:52//!53//! 1. [`Invulnerables`]: a set of collators appointed by governance. These accounts will always be54//! collators.55//! 2. [`Candidates`]: these are *candidates to the collation task* and may or may not be elected as56//! a final collator.57//!58//! The current implementation resolves congestion of [`Candidates`] in a first-come-first-serve59//! manner.60//!61//! Candidates will not be allowed to get kicked or leave_intent if the total number of candidates62//! fall below MinCandidates. This is for potential disaster recovery scenarios.63//!64//! ### Rewards65//!66//! The Collator Selection pallet maintains an on-chain account (the "Pot"). In each block, the67//! collator who authored it receives:68//!69//! - Half the value of the Pot.70//! - Half the value of the transaction fees within the block. The other half of the transaction71//! fees are deposited into the Pot.72//!73//! To initiate rewards an ED needs to be transferred to the pot address.74//!75//! Note: Eventually the Pot distribution may be modified as discussed in76//!
